One of the must-visit destinations in Calabria is the town of Tropea, which is famous for its stunning beaches and impressive cliffside views. The town is also home to several historic landmarks, including the Norman Cathedral and the Santa Maria dell’Isola monastery.
If you’re interested in history, be sure to visit the ancient Greek city of Locri Epizefiri. This archaeological site features well-preserved ruins from the 5th and 6th centuries BC, including a theater, agora, and necropolis.

FAQs About Calabria
What is the best time to visit Calabria?
The best time to visit Calabria is during the summer months, from June to September, when the weather is warm and sunny. However, be prepared for crowds during this time.
What is the local currency in Calabria?
The local currency in Calabria, as in the rest of Italy, is the Euro.
What is the best way to get around Calabria?
The best way to get around Calabria is by car, as public transportation can be limited. However, be prepared for winding roads and challenging driving conditions in some areas.
What are some must-try local dishes in Calabria?
Some must-try local dishes in Calabria include ‘nduja, a spicy spreadable sausage, swordfish cooked in a traditional Calabrian style, and homemade pasta dishes like fileja and lagane.
